{ "$schema": "http://json-schema.org/draft-07/schema", "$id": "blockception.minecraft.behaviour.entities.1.16.0.minecraft.block_sensor", "type": "object", "title": "Block sensor 1.16.0", "description": "Fires off a specified event when a block in the block list is broken within the sensor range.", "additionalProperties": false, "properties": { "sensor_radius": { "type": "integer", "description": "TODO", "title": "Sensor radius", "minimum": 0 }, "on_break": { "type": "array", "title": "On break", "items": { "type": "object", "title": "On block broken", "additionalProperties": false, "properties": { "block_list": { "type": "array", "title": "Block list", "description": "TODO", "items": { "type": "string", "title": "Block ID" } }, "on_block_broken": { "type": "string", "title": "On block broken", "description": "On block broken" } } }, "description": "TODO description" } } }